curl --location --request POST 'https://api.mmchat.xyz/open/v1/flux/generate' \
--header 'X-App-ID: METACHAT_APP_ID' \
--header 'Authorization: Bearer METACHAT_API_KEY' \
--header 'Content-Type: application/json' \
--data-raw '{
"prompt": "给女孩带上墨镜",
"model": "flux-kontext",
"params": {
"mode": "pro",
"aspect": "9:16",
"num": 1
},
"images": [
{
"url": "https://example.com/ref.jpg",
"type": "image/jpeg",
"size": 2420934,
"w": 3072,
"h": 4096
}
]
}'
{
"status": "Success",
"message": "FLUX.1 图片生成任务创建成功",
"data": {
"id": "6613e99751dbca13297821c4",
"prompt": "Cyberpunk Metropolis",
"model": "flux-kontext",
"mode": "pro"
}
}